    I've been coming here regularly for a year and a half and absolutely love the harvest bowl with roasted sweet potatoes. They are always warm and golden brown. So delicious. I come a long way to get the salad because it's one of my favorites. I came in yesterday to order the salad and they put frozen cold, did not look roasted sweet potatoes on my salad. They must have been frozen because they were extremely cold. When I inquired about it the clerk said they are always cold. My husband even asked for a manager because we know we've had them brown on top and warm every other salad we've ordered there. The manager also said no the salad isn't like that. So perhaps they changed to cold sweet potatoes that look like carrots now for the harvest bowl. The pictures show golden brown roasted sweet potatoes but that's not what I received. I won't be coming back for the salad anymore unfortunately.

    I mainly only do order pickup as I order for my lunch (30 min lunch break) and I'm also sweetpass member... for now. Usually when I go in to grab my bowl the restaurant looks decently clean most times and my order is usually ready and on the shelf by time I get there. I'm not a fan of the online ordering system. If you put your order in ahead of time they make it way too early and it sits on the shelf forever. I've had bowls sit 30-45 mins when I selected a particular pickup time (for example I put my order in at 10am to pickup at 12:30, I'll get a message saying they are putting my order on the shelf at 1145-12). Also if you put it in closer to the time you want to actually pick it up you risk waiting forever. This location has been very inconsistent with quality. Sometimes I'm missing ingredients or the dressing, sometimes the broccoli is still borderline frozen or for some reason really cold and soggy. It's very hit or miss. I have had a few good orders and when it's good it's good. The parking lot is almost always busy, they do have 15 min parking which is nice for running in if you can get a spot.

    I was looking for a healthy new lunch option and I definitely found a good spot! I originally was going to try the North Loop minneapolis location but parking was just nonexistent! This Edina location has a parking lot! The restaurant is not overly large. There is indoor and outdoor seating. This location was clean and lots of staff were prepping items. I was greeted right away and given plenty of time to review the menu! The woman who put my salad together was extremely friendly and I would come back just based on my interaction with her :) The salad was very good! I got the Buffalo without pickles. I enjoyed all the flavors and textures in the salad! The hot sauce adds an awesome level of heat and you can decide how much you get for hot sauce and dressing. You also get a slice of bread here which I thought was great! I didn't take the bread as I was watching my calories today but it did look good! Overall I would come back here! I took one star away for the Buffalo chicken being a bit greasy and no fountain drink options. I had a can of sparking water but I'd love to see lemonade at the very least here.

    After hearing the hype about sweetgreen from my friends in Chicago, I was so excited to see it had come to Minneapolis! I ordered sweetgreen this week for delivery on a busy work day - there are lots of options on how you can get this delivered (the usual apps or straight through the website), I decided to go through the actual sweetgreen website. It was hard to choose a salad or bowl to go with, all have a very earthy and warm vibe. I went with the Chicken & Brussels salad which I believe is seasonal. I also grabbed my favorite flavor of Spindrift, half & half, to go along with my salad. With delivery fees and tip this was $25 - pricey but pretty on par for any sort of food delivery these days. The food got here in about 45 minutes and I was able to track everything through the sweetgreen website which was super helpful when being stuck in meetings! This salad is one of my favorites I've had in the Twin Cities! It's a unique flavor with the Brussels sprouts and sweet potato with delicious herbed chicken and raspberry vinaigrette (and other toppings I'm forgetting!). One of my favorite parts were the crunchy nuts on top. I would get this salad again in a heartbeat! The serving size was perfect for me too, definitely filled me up and was a full meal. I loved that it came in fully compostable packaging with compostable plastic ware. Overall, for a light lunch I will definitely be back!

    Hey everyone! To start off, out of all the salad chains, Sweetgreen is by far my favorite. The salads taste like an actual meal, their prices are decent, and the employees are great. My top two salads are their guacamole greens and bbq chicken salad (which used to be a summer seasonal salad, but finger crossed it will become a main menu item). Their chicken tastes good, which is important because it's a main component of most of the salads that I order. I honestly don't like their goat cheese though , so I haven't gotten a salad with that for awhile. Lastly, they mix the salad for you and give a piece of complimentary bread. Their prices aren't bad for the salads. I believe the bbq chicken salad was $14.50 after taxes. The portions are also pretty big (depending on which worker you get making your salad), and the Edina location as well as all of the others in MN are super clean and nice to eat in.
